Informal Rule Making
A process by which regulatory agencies develop and issue rules without a formal hearing; typically involves public notice of the proposed rule and an opportunity for the public to comment.
Social Regulations
Rules designed to correct market failures specifically related to public welfare, including health, safety, and the environment.
Executive Agencies
Government units at the national level under the direct authority of the president or executive branch, responsible for implementing and administering federal laws and policies.
Independent Agency
An agency that is typically not located within a government department. It is governed by a board of commissioners appointed by the president with the advice and consent of the Senate.
